Alonso will do it again says Webber

WilliamsF1 driver Mark Webber is convinced that 2005 World champion Fernando Alonso will take his second successive crown in the upcoming 2006 Formula One championship, the Australian driver impressed by the Alonso’s Renault squad during recent winter testing in Spain. Webber, who will use Cosworth power in his second season at Williams, believes that Renault have done a great job with the new R26, the car that will carry Alonso to further glory.

 

"I think Fernando is big. I think Alonso will come out of the box," Webber said in the Australian press. "I always thought last year would be one of the easiest championships he would have. Looking at what I saw this past week, he might have an even easier one. He's not lacking in confidence at the moment. He drove superbly last year."

 

However, that said, Mark admitted that while the other drivers on the grid may have a very hard time in beating the Spaniard this season, there may be one other thing that stands in the way of 2006 glory….

 

"The only thing that puts a little question mark on him is his relationship with Renault," he said.

 

Alonso has already announced his intention to leave Flavio Briatore and Renault at the end of the year and move to Ron Dennis and McLaren for 2007, a deal that was struck without any communication with Renault. Many see this as a betrayal of sorts and it may just be his undoing.
